Summary:
This is the best deck I have ever used by far. The 5 volt subwoofer output is very clean, and the display can be angled, as well as the keypad (both can be changed)... the button colors can be changed, as well as many different text colors... also the audioscreensavers are okay, but don't buy this based on those. The best feature by far is the self-hiding faceplate (you can turn this off, as well as remove it completely)

Strengths:
-23watts RMS output x 4 -5volt x 3 Pre-Amp Output RCA -self-hiding faceplate -track seeking is very fast with mp3 (you can also seek within a song) -great high/low pass cutoffs

Weaknesses:
-Screen hard to read during daytime (in an angled install like a firebird) -SRS-WOW can make your audio sound worse if you use it wrong, but also can make it sound better---depends on the song

Summary:
First off, I was forced into this price by circumstance, but it was WAY worth it!! Before this I had KDC-X717, an excelon deck. This deck smashes on my old one. This deck is extramly clear and crisp. Sounds processed and healthy. If your a Kenwood freak: PICK THIS UP ASAP. I have 4 amps and this is perfect for them.

Strengths:
Sonic clairty is the best I have ever heard and this is my third system. Crossovers and EQ is extreamly helpful. SRS WOW processer is key. Even with it off, the deck sounds like you have a bomb ass EQ. You have NO need for an EQ with this deck

Weaknesses:
Buttons take a lil getting used to, but that is nit pickin
